- Effectively lead and guide the Shipping department team
- Prepare for start-up meetings which include running and preparing reports
- Ensure the team is prepared for each day's activities
- Monitor and guide the team throughout the day
- Monitor docks for proper movement of items, including products left behind, misloading, or incorrect staffing
- Coordinate the shipment of products and materials to customers, ensuring accuracy and timely delivery
- Make sure shipments comply with regulatory requirements
- Communicate with customers, carriers, and other stakeholders to ensure smooth operations and resolve any concerns that arise
- Maintain accurate records of all shipped and received items
- Communicate with Logistics Supervisor and other departments regarding shipping goals, progress, and concerns
- Promote safe working conditions
